Friday, April 4, 2008

Thursday's class (4-3-08)

Presentations began today. After each presentation, students filled out a journal entry about each presenter. These were the journal questions:

1. Did the presenter have a clear objective? (1 - 5 points )

2. What the graph useful in helping the presenter accomplish their objective? (1-5 points)

3. Did the presenter give a good presentation? (1-5 points)

4. What was most memorable or beneficial to you about the presentation?

After the conclusion of presentations, students had to answer the following four questions about linear equations:


1. Write an equation for the line that passes through the points (2, 11) and (5, 20).


2. Write and equation for the line that has a slope of 4 and y-intercept of 7.


3. Write the equation of a line that has a slope of 7 and passes through the point (2,18)


4. Write the equation of a line that has a y-intercept of (0,5) and passes through the point (4, -11)

Today, We talked about Determining Equivalent Fractions on the smart board. Mr. Rochester asked the class how to determine if fractions are equivalent. Graham answered by saying that you can find a common denominator to determine whether the fractions are common. We also determined that cross multiplication is another way: 1/2=2/4 - cross multiplying the 1 and 8, and 2 and 4 will give you the product of eight, which means they are equivalent. We also figured that by just dividing the fractions we would know if they are equivalent: 1/2, 4/8, they both equal .5 or 1/2.
